This study aimed to compare the failure load of suture anchors used in rotator cuff repair between normal and osteoporotic bone models.
A total of 16 anchors made from metal (TwinFix Ti 5.0 or 6.5mm, Corkscrew FT 4.5, 5.5, or 6.5mm), polyether ether ketone (HEALICOIL PK [HC-PK] 4.5 or 5.5mm, SwiveLock PK 4.75 or 5.5mm), or bioabsorbable material (HEALICOIL RG [HC-RG] 4.75 or 5.5mm, Corkscrew Bio 4.75, 5.5, or 6.5mm, SwiveLock BC 4.75 or 5.5mm) were included. Moreover, 10- and 5-pounds per cubic foot (pcf) Sawbone® models were set as normal and osteoporotic cancellous bone models, respectively. Pullout testing was performed in parallel to the insertion axis at a displacement rate of 12.5mm/s using a universal testing machine. To evaluate the change in failure load between the two Sawbone® models with different densities, the remaining failure load ratio (RFLR) was defined as the ratio of the failure load in 10 pcf to that in 5 pcf.
In the 10-pcf Sawbone®, TwinFix Ti 6.5mm showed the highest mean failure load (304.0±15.2N). In the 5-pcf Sawbone® model, HC-PK 5.5mm showed the highest failure load (146.3±5.8N). Among anchors with the same diameter, HC-PK and HC-RG showed a significantly higher failure load than other anchors in the 10- and 5-pcf Sawbone® models. HC-PK 5.5mm (62.1%) and HC-PK 4.5mm (51.1%) have the highest RFLR among anchors with the same diameter.
HC-PK and HC-RG showed higher failure load than the other anchors in both normal and osteoporotic bone models, except for TwinFix Ti 6.5mm in the 10-pcf Sawbone® model. Based on our results, bioabsorbable anchors had sufficient failure load for rotator cuff repair in addition to bioabsorbability.

This study aimed to assess the effectiveness of our sound therapy with appropriate hearing aid fitting and periodic hearing aid adjustment in patients with chronic tinnitus.
We conducted a retrospective study. The study included 490 individuals who received treatment with hearing aids for chronic tinnitus at least for 3 months. To determine the effects of tinnitus on patients' quality of life, the participants completed a series of questionnaires, including the Tinnitus Handicap Inventory (THI), Visual Analogue Scale (VAS) for loudness and annoyance, and questionnaires of subjective symptom improvement. Data were collected at entry and 3 months and 1 year after treatment initiation.
All 490 participants completed the questionnaires at 3 months; however, only 312 completed them at 1 year. The mean ± standard deviation THI score before treatment decreased significantly at 3 months (490 participants 53±25 to 11±16 and 312 participants 55±24 to 12±16) and 1 year (55±24 to 9±14) (P < 0.01). The mean VAS score for tinnitus loudness before treatment decreased significantly at 3 months (490 participants 70±22 to 25±27 and 312 participants 71±22 to 27±26) and 1 year (71±22 to 21±28) (P < 0.01). In addition, the mean VAS score for tinnitus annoyance before treatment decreased significantly at 3 months (490 participants 75±26 to 20±26 and 312 participants 75±25 to 23±27) and 1 year (75±25 to 17±26) (P < 0.01). Approximately 80% of patients noticed improvements in their tinnitus annoyance and loudness, as determined by their responses to the questionnaires of subjective symptom improvement.
The results of this study suggest that treatment with sound therapy may ameliorate the symptoms of chronic tinnitus associated with hearing loss.

Although cochlear implantation (CI) is a relatively safe operation, postoperative complications sometimes occur. We compared our results with previously reported complications and considered measures to improve patient outcomes.
This retrospective study examined the medical records of 70 patients who received CI between March 2005 and December 2018. We collected the following data age at the time of the first surgery, etiology of hearing impairment, date of implantation, type of implanted devices, and complications. Surgical complications were divided by time into perioperative, early, and late, and by severity into major or minor.
Records of 38 adults and 32 children were analyzed. Bilateral CI was performed in 16 patients, 8 of whom were sequential, and unilateral CI was performed in 54 patients. The total number of operations was 78 for 86 CI. Complications were observed in 15 of 78 operations (19%), and the rates of minor and major complications were 15% and 4%, respectively. Complication rates were 21% (8/39) for children and 10% (4/39) for adults. All of the perioperative and early complications were minor. There were three major complications, all of which were infections presenting with mastoiditis and subcutaneous or subperiosteal abscesses. One case required reimplantation twice because of recurrent mastoiditis and temporal abscess.
There was no significant difference in the incidence of complications between children and adults, but all major complications were infection in pediatric cases. Careful attention is needed to prevent postoperative infection.
